What is the Ginnie Mae Mortgage Backed Serial Note?

The Ginnie Mae Mortgage Backed Serial Note is a specialized financial document that plays a crucial role in the mortgage-backed securities market in the United States. It certifies the payment of principal and interest on securities guaranteed by the Government National Mortgage Association (Ginnie Mae). This specific form of mortgage backed serial note allows investors to benefit from Ginnie Mae's strong backing.
Ginnie Mae serves as a key institution, ensuring a stable investment environment. The significance of the Ginnie Mae certificate form lies in its reliable guarantees, making it an essential product for individuals and institutions involved in U.S. mortgage backed securities.

Purpose and Benefits of the Ginnie Mae Mortgage Backed Serial Note

The primary purpose of the Ginnie Mae Mortgage Backed Serial Note is to certify the payment of both principal and interest, providing assurance to investors. This assurance is backed by Ginnie Mae, which guarantees timely payments, thereby enhancing investor confidence.
Investors leverage the Ginnie Mae investment form to enter the market for US mortgage backed security investments. The benefits include lower risk and a predictable income stream, making it an attractive option for serious investors seeking stability in their portfolios.

Key Features of the Ginnie Mae Mortgage Backed Serial Note

This financial document features several essential fillable fields, which include:
  • Date of Issue
  • Interest Rate
  • Initial Payment Date
  • Original Principal Amount
Additionally, the Ginnie Mae mortgage backed note template is designed for transferability and assignability, making it easier for holders to manage their investments effectively. This adaptability is a significant factor in its usability and appeal.
